AI创作新手册:精通Prompt提示词的提问策略
文章目录
- 🍊AI创作核心:提示词 Prompt 的重要性
- 1. 什么是提示词工程?
- 1.1 提示词的作用原理
- 1.2 提示词工程师的薪资与行业前景
- 1.3 提示词工程的适用性
- 2. 提示词的编写技巧
- 3. 常见的提示词框架
- 3.1 CO-STAR 框架
- 3.2 BORKE 框架
- 4. 提示词的实际应用
- 5. 提示词资源网站
- 6. AIGC 领域的发展与应用
- 7. 生成式 AI 实验示例
🍊AI创作核心:提示词 Prompt 的重要性
探索 AI 内容创作时,掌握 高效且有创意的提示词编写技巧 是开启 AI 潜力的关键。提示词不仅是人们与 AI 沟通的桥梁,更是引导 AI 生成高质量内容的核心。接下来,我们将深入探讨提示词在 AI 内容创作中的重要作用,并提供一些实用技巧,帮助你优化与 AI 的互动,创造出更符合需求的作品。
1. 什么是提示词工程?
提示词工程 可以简要理解为:组织有规律的关键词,提取有用的信息。通过合适的提示词,AI 可以更加精确地理解用户的需求,从而生成符合预期的响应。有效的提示词设计能够显著提升 AI 回答的准确性和专业性。
1.1 提示词的作用原理
在大型语言模型中,提示词 是用于引导 AI 输出特定类型文本或内容的一种方法。通过向模型提供关键词、短语或明确的指令,AI 可以生成更接近预期的结果。提示词起到引导模型理解问题背景、筛选关键信息的作用。
1.2 提示词工程师的薪资与行业前景
在国内外,提示词工程师已经成为一个新兴职业,尤其是在 AIGC 领域(AI 生成内容)中,他们的技能正变得越来越重要。虽然提示词工程师的门槛较低,但高薪职位往往需要领域专家的背景与经验,尤其是金融、医疗、法律等专业领域的知识结合提示词技术。
1.3 提示词工程的适用性
提示词工程看似门槛较低,但在竞争激烈的市场中,具有专业背景和深厚领域知识的工程师能够脱颖而出。提示词不仅适用于技术专家,许多普通用户如大学生、文案写作者、翻译人员和数据分析师也能通过学习提示词技术,提升他们与 AI 的互动效率。
2. 提示词的编写技巧
编写提示词时,掌握一些基本技巧有助于获得更精准的输出:
- 明确定义关键词:尤其是模糊或含义多样的词。
- 提供详细背景信息:帮助 AI 理解任务的上下文。
- 利用上下文与数据:为 AI 提供足够的信息,确保生成结果的准确性。
- 指定 AI 的角色:通过赋予 AI 一个角色,提供更符合预期的回答。
- 控制输出格式:明确告诉 AI 输出的格式、内容结构和长度要求。
3. 常见的提示词框架
3.1 CO-STAR 框架
CO-STAR 框架是帮助用户设计有效提示词的便捷方法,由新加坡政府科技部门提出,适用于提升提示词的有效性与相关性。
- C: 提供任务的上下文信息。
- O: 确定目标,明确希望 AI 执行的任务。
- S: 指定写作风格,如某个名人、行业专家等。
- T: 确定语气,如正式、幽默或理解型。
- A: 识别受众,确保内容符合特定群体的理解水平。
- R: 提供输出格式,如列表、JSON 格式等。
3.2 BORKE 框架
BORKE 框架是提示词优化的一种结构化方法,帮助用户通过背景信息和明确目标提升提示词的效果。
- B: 提供背景信息。
- R: 为 AI 设定角色,如产品经理、心理学家等。
- O: 明确目标,帮助 AI 聚焦任务。
- K: 列出关键结果,确保生成内容更精准。
- E: 在互动过程中,调整指令,优化结果。
4. 提示词的实际应用
提示词编写过程中,结合以上框架与技巧,可以有效提升 AI 生成内容的质量。以下是一些推荐工具:
- KIMI-AI:提供现成的提示词模板,涵盖职业规划、简历编写等。
- Coze:支持生成结构化提示词,提升提示词设计效率。
5. 提示词资源网站
- AI Short:https://www.aishort.top/
- 提示精灵 (AI 智能酷网):https://www.znkw.com/
这些网站提供了丰富的提示词示例,适合不同职业、应用场景的需求。
6. AIGC 领域的发展与应用
AIGC(人工智能生成内容) 涉及从文字、图像到音频、视频的各种创作类型。在未来,AIGC 将深入影响我们的生活和工作模式,包括购物、游戏、影视、音乐等各个领域。与 AIGC 相关的岗位也将继续增加,提示词工程师在这一领域的应用前景非常广阔。
7. 生成式 AI 实验示例
以下是几个生成式 AI 应用的代码示例:
import openai
openai.api_key = 'your-api-key'
prompt = "Write a story about an AI that learns to"
response = openai.Completion.create(
engine="text-davinci-003",
prompt=prompt,
max_tokens=100
)
print(response.choices[0].text.strip())
提示词在 AI 内容创作中的作用不可忽视,掌握提示词编写技巧不仅能提升 AI 输出的质量,还能显著优化用户体验。无论是初学者还是行业专家,学习提示词技术都是未来职业发展的关键一步。随着 AIGC 领域的不断扩展,提示词工程师也将在这个新兴领域中迎来更多发展机遇。